Please come and enjoy our wonderful, tropical, and very clean, pool-side condominium at Kamaole Sands. We are in the highly sought after 6 bldg. Spend your days lounging at the pool right outside of your back door or take the three-minute stroll through the immaculately landscaped grounds to beautiful Kamaole III Beach Park. This resort is a great place for families as is the Beach Park across the street.
Our 818-square-foot condominium offers one (1) bedroom with a King size double pillow top bed and two 2 baths (one with bath tub). It is modern and remodeled. Our front living room has a new sofa pull out bed and many other upgrades! The kitchen has just been remodeled in May 2010, and is fully equipped with new appliances, setting for 12, coffee maker, toaster, spice rack, microwave, wok, blender, rice cooker, plenty of pots/pans, utensils, washer/dryer (in the condo) iron/ironing board and many more items to make your stay extremely comfortable. There is floor tile throughout the condominium. The lanai has filtered pool views, with the afternoon trade winds gently blowing through and keeping you cool and comfortable. This is a ground-level unit with a large lanai and semi private grass area. Come and see our custom "under water mural" in one of the bathrooms. There is lots of shopping and restaurants within short walking distance. We also have FREE Mai-Tai parties every Wednesday from 3 till 5 pm!

Stayed here, from Jan.12 thru to Jan.22. Had some issues similar to one reviewer above. I will describe both the positive and negative in this honest review of the condo and property and this is my opinion... it may not be yours. The positives: The location of the condo complex is very good. Close to beaches, close to shopping, and Kihei of course is pretty central for trips to Kahalui or up to Lahaina. The condo grounds are very well kept and being an older property, the landscaping, trees, and gardens are beautiful. Good parking spot for this unit, shaded and pretty close to buliding. Cost. This was about as reasonable a place as one could get on Maui in the same time frame. Beach chairs, umbrella, and cooler available, nice not to have to buy or rent those. Kitchen was well equipped with plenty of glasses,plates, and cutlery. Various utensils and appliances too. Pool was clean, long hours, maybe could use another one! Now the Negatives. I realize Maui has come out of a drought lately and it is a tropical locale but the number of roaches in the condo was excessive. Killed 15 the first night in and on counter tops and cupboards. 20 the next morning. Some in bathrooms too. [ NOTE** Contacted the owner that first morning and they were prompt in contacting the resort managers about getting the bugs taken care of ] We spent two nights in another condo while they tried to get rid of the critters. Numbers were reduced but not by enough to let us cook and eat in comfort there. Just not a good feeling. Shower door in hall bath does not close easily. It will close but feared breaking it so we did not use. En Suite bath needs new or repaired faucet fixture, new toilet paper roll holder, paint. AC is noisy but maybe they all are. Didn't use much due to decent trade wind breeze thru unit. Electronics are way out of date and I know, I know, what are you doing inside, you are in Maui!! But it isn't always nice out and sometimes you have to be inside. Need to update. Condo location in the complex is both good and bad, again in my opinion. You are close to the pool and have a nice garden view but you are also close to the noisy elevator and trash room. The main thing that made our review lower than some of the others here, was the bug situation. Some of the other things are maybe nitpicky, but the more info the better for people I think. Must add that the owners were easy to deal with and perhaps we just had bad timing. :)
